Ingredients

  1. 2 pounds chicken wings
  2. 1/2 cup garlic butter
  3. 1 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  4. 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
  5. 1 teaspoon paprika
  6. salt and pepper, to taste

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). This will ensure that the wings cook evenly and get crispy.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ine the all-purpose flour, paprika, salt, and pepper. Mix well to ensure the spices are evenly distributed throughout the flour.
  3. Pat the chicken wings dry with paper towels to remove excess moisture. This step is crucial for achieving a crispy texture.
  4. Add the chicken wings to the bowl with the flour mixture. Toss the wings until they are evenly coated with the flour and spices. Shake off any excess flour.
  5. Place the coated wings on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per or a silicone baking mat. Ensure they are spread out in a single layer to allow for even cooking.
  6. Bake the wings in the preheated oven for about 30 minutes, flipping them halfway through to ensure they cook evenly on both sides. They should be golden brown and crispy when done.
  7. While the wings are baking, prepare the garlic butter. In a small saucepan, melt the garlic butter over low heat. If you’re using store-bought garlic butter, simply warm it up. If you’re making your own, combine unsalted butter with minced garlic and melt it together.
  8. Once the wings are cooked, remove them from the oven and place them in a large mixing bowl. Pour the melted garlic butter over the wings and toss them gently to coat them evenly.
  9. Add the grated Parmesan cheese to the wings and toss again until the wings are well coated with the cheese. The heat from the wings will help the cheese adhere.
  10. Serve the wings immediately while they are hot. You can garnish with additional Parmesan cheese or chopped parsley if desired. Enjoy your homemade Buffalo Wild Wings Garlic Parmesan Wings!

Tips

  1. Pat the wings completely dry before coating to ensure maximum crispiness
  2. Use fresh, high-quality Parmesan cheese for the best flavor
  3. Don't overcrowd the baking sheet - give wings space to crisp up evenly
  4. For extra flavor, try adding a pinch of garlic powder to the flour mixture
  5. Use a meat thermometer to ensure wings reach 165°F internal temperature
  6. Let wings rest for a few minutes after coating to help the cheese adhere better
  7. For an extra crispy texture, you can briefly broil the wings for 2-3 minutes at the end of cooking
